The Role
Joining a friendly and supportive national team, you'll support the Client Accounting function by assisting secretaries across multiple practice areas with the monthly billing process using Elite 3E. Day to day, you'll:
- Manage end-to-end monthly billing processes using Elite 3E
- Partner with and provide guidance to secretaries and professionals across the firm
- Provide training and support to others with confidence
- Follow processes with discipline to ensure accuracy and consistency
- Prioritise a busy workload to consistently meet deadlines
- Deliver a high-quality, supportive experience to internal stakeholders
